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"check it before" is correct and usable in written English.
You can use it when advising someone to verify or review something prior to a specific action or event. Example: "Please check it before you submit the final report to ensure everything is accurate."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
When using "check it before", ensure the context clearly indicates what 'it' refers to, avoiding ambiguity for the reader. For example, "Check the contract before signing" provides better clarity than simply stating "Check it before."
Common error
Avoid using "check it before" when 'it' is unclear or has not been explicitly mentioned. Replace 'it' with the specific item or document to improve clarity and prevent misunderstandings.

FAQs
What does "check it before" mean?
The phrase "check it before" means to verify, inspect, or review something prior to a particular action or event. It implies ensuring accuracy or suitability beforehand.
What can I say instead of "check it before"?
You can use alternatives like "verify it beforehand", "review it ahead of time", or "examine it in advance" depending on the context.
Is "check it before" formal or informal?
The phrase "check it before" is generally considered informal and suitable for everyday conversation or casual writing. For more formal contexts, alternatives like "verify it prior" or "inspect it before" might be more appropriate.
How can I use "check it before" in a sentence?
You can use "check it before" in a sentence to advise someone to verify something before proceeding. For example, "Check the schedule before you leave" or "Check the data before submitting it."
